Turn the lights down and the volume up. This week Mike is joined by horror film producer Jen Handorf to discuss two of the most classic and influential ghost movies of all time, The Innocents and The Haunting.

0:54.0 | Up until the late 1950s, |
1:00.0 | ghost movies had been fun for all the family, farcical comedies or spooky tongue-in-cheek thrill rides. |
1:07.0 | But in the early 60s, horror cinema was changing, maturing. |
1:11.0 | After movies like psycho, it became clear that adults were yearning for something |
1:15.7 | more mature, something more psychological. |
1:18.4 | And with that came two of the first mainstream ghost movies made exclusively for grown-ups. |
1:28.6 | One that dealt with perception, trauma, sexuality and psychology as much as they did ghosts and ghouls. |
1:37.0 | Join me as we continue exploring the evolution of the ghost story and delve into two |
1:46.3 | haunted house classics, Jack Clayton's The Innocence and Robert Wise' The Haunting. |
